A New Dimension in Stalking

Stalker Note
photo credit: Stalker Note

The new Android app, Recognizr, would allow you to use your cell phone camera to snoop out someone’s identity. You could take a photo of someone’s face, and then know that person’s name, schedule, profile, and latest tweets. Created by the Swedish development company, The Astonishing Tribe, the new app in development would bring a whole new level to the lack of privacy. It uses a 3D modeling and facial recognition software. James Bond has come to the real world.

You can relax though, because unless everyone opts into this service, it isn’t particularly useful. But imagine what it would be like to go to a party, pretend you are using your cell phone to make a call, and instead take a picture of some hottie across the room. Within moments you could be browsing through their Facebook profile, or looking at their tweets.
